2023 Supreme(Kar) 476

SURAJ GOVINDARAJ
Chaitra W/o. K. Muralidhar – Appellant
Versus
State of Karnataka, Rep. by Chief Secretary, Panchayath Raj and Rural Development Department – Respondent


Advocates Appeared:
For the Petitioner: Sri A.V. Gangadharappa.
For the Respondent:Smt. Prathima Honnapura, AAG a/w Smt. B.P. Radha, AGA, Sri A. Nagarajappa, Sri Abhishek N.N. Advocate for Sri Jagadeesh M.L.

ORDER :

1. The petitioner is before this Court seeking for the following reliefs :

    a. Writ in the nature of certiorari or any other appropriate writ or order quashing the order dated 9.8.2023 passed by the R2 in case No.CHU(2)VIVA/13/2023-24 certified copy of which is produced as Annexure-E and the certificate bearing No.ICR/ELN/CR/01/23-24 dated 23.6.2023 issued by the R4 produced as Annexure-B by declaring them as illegal, void and wholly without the authority of law.

b. Grant such other reliefs as this Hon’ble Court deems fit in the facts and circumstances of the case including an order as to cost of this writ petition.

2. The petitioner claims to be a resident and voter in Lingammanahalli Village, which is one of the constituent village of the Kunnala Grama Panchayath, which has 9 wards and 21 duly elected representatives. The petitioner was elected to the said Gram Panchayath from Lingammanahalli-1 from one of the seats which was reserved for category-B Woman (BCB-woman). Respondent No.6 is stated to have been elected for one of the seats in Doddakunnala, from the general i.e., unreserved category in the year 2020 in the election held on 22.12.2020.
